Zoning regulation and Cleanliness Classification of

1. Filling Line

the production ecological stability of electronic-grade items usually needs stringent manage of cleanliness, so the filling line needs to be managed in different areas according to the standards of the product. But Generally speaking, the filling area of electronic grade items is able to be divided into several cleanliness levels, such as 100, 1000, 10,000, etc. Additionally The higher the cleanliness level of each area, the reduced the levels of particulate matter atmospheric. Based on my observations, In actual operation, the filling line needs to maintain the cleanliness of each area through facilities such as atmosphere conditioning system, filtration equipment and atmosphere shower room. But When the production personnel enter the area of different cleanliness levels, they must wear corresponding clean clothes to minimize the contamination caused by the people body. to instance, when entering the 100 clean area, the operator needs to wear dust-free clothing, dust-free shoes, gloves and masks, and clean the dust on the surface of the body through the atmosphere shower room. Operation specification and training of

2. personnel operation is an crucial factor affecting cleanliness manage. For example In electronic-grade product filling lines, the normative behavior of operators is essential to prevent contaminants from entering the production area. Crazy, isn't it?. All operators must receive professional training in cleanliness manage, understanding the standards of different cleanliness levels and how to prevent contamination. But Operators are required to strictly comply with the following specifications during their work:

operation Specification in the high clean area, the operator should minimize unnecessary actions to prevent dust. All operations should be gentle and slow to minimize atmosphere disturbance. But Based on my observations, Item delivery: The transfer of goods between areas with different cleanliness levels must pass through the buffer zone or transfer window to ensure that the goods won't carry contaminants into the high cleanliness area. Equipment Operation: Operators should regularly check the operating status of the equipment to ensure that the equipment does not create contaminants due to wear or failure. Furthermore

3. Generally speaking equipment selection and maintenance

equipment selection of electronic-grade product filling line plays a key role in cleanliness manage. In particular Should choose to meet the cleanliness standards of filling equipment, such aseptic filling machine or intelligent filling equipment, these equipment is usually equipped with efficient filtration system, is able to efficiently minimize the levels of particulate matter atmospheric. The daily maintenance and cleaning of the equipment is also an crucial part of ensuring cleanliness. Specifically The surface of the equipment shall be cleaned and disinfected regularly to prevent contamination caused by dust accumulation or microbial development. According to research Equipment operation records and maintenance plans also need to be recorded in detail to traceability and regulation. Crazy, isn't it?. In my experience,

4. And In fact environmental monitoring and real-time monitoring

in order to ensure that the cleanliness of the filling line meets the standards, companies need to conduct real-time monitoring and regular inspections of the production ecological stability. I've found that Environmental monitoring mainly includes the following:

atmosphere condition monitoring: By installing particulate matter monitors and microbial monitoring equipment, the levels of particulate matter and the number of microbes atmospheric is able to be monitored in real time. temperature and humidity manage: The production ecological stability of electronic-grade items usually needs constant temperature and humidity, which not only helps the healthy operation of the equipment, however also avoids contamination caused by temperature and humidity fluctuations. Differential pressure monitoring A certain pressure difference should be maintained between areas of different cleanliness levels to prevent atmosphere from low cleanliness areas from entering high cleanliness areas. Through the analysis of environmental monitoring data, companies is able to find and solve problems in cleanliness manage in time to ensure that the production ecological stability always meets the standards. But First Cleanliness manage of

5. Packaging Materials

the filling of electronic items not only needs to pay attention to the cleanliness of the production ecological stability, however also needs stringent cleanliness manage of packaging materials. The contamination of packaging materials might immediately affect the final condition of the product. Makes sense, right?. Therefore, in the process of procurement and consumption, companies should select packaging materials that meet the cleanliness standards and conduct cleanliness tests on them. Moreover In actual operation, the packaging materials should be cleaned, disinfected, etc. But , and the packaging should be completed in a high clean area. The storage ecological stability of packaging materials should also meet the cleanliness standards to prevent contamination due to improper storage.
